Cities by the Sea

On Day-3 of your trip, you’ll travel to Carmel-by-the-Sea, a quaint and creative California town boasting some breathtaking nature preserves and marine habitats. You’ll then pass through Del Monte Forest on famous 17-Mile Drive, considered one of the most scenic coastlines in the world. Arrive in Monterey, where historic buildings and John Steinbeck’s famous Cannery Row sit nestled amidst humble, Spanish-colonial style homes. The following day, visitors will find themselves in the palatial mountaintop retreat of Hearst Castle, in San Simeon. Built by newspaper magnate William Randolph Hearst, the enormous estate (parodied by director Orson Welles in Citizen Cane) boasts 165 rooms and 127 acres of gardens, terraces, pools, and walkways.
